So, 'PWG: 2005 Battle of Los Angeles - Night One' is a wild ride through the indie wrestling scene, capturing a real sense of energy and excitement. The atmosphere is electric, filled with passionate fans that really elevate the matches. You’ve got some interesting pairings here, like Hook Bomberry teaming up with Human Tornado and Top Gun Talwar, facing off against Disco Machine and Chris Sabin, which makes for some unique dynamics. The pacing is tight, each match flowing into the next, with a mix of high-flying and ground game techniques that keep things fresh. It’s a showcase of talent that really gives you a taste of the scene at that time, with performances that stick with you long after the credits roll.
This event has a certain scarcity, especially in physical formats, and is sought after among collectors who appreciate the early days of PWG. It captures a moment in wrestling history that was pivotal for many of the performers involved. A lot of fans look for this particular show because of its raw energy and the unique blend of talent it showcases, making it a distinctive piece in any wrestling collection.
